About The Position

Barhale is a privately owned civil engineering and infrastructure specialist in the UK with over 40 years of experience. They provide design, civil engineering, and maintenance services across various sectors including Water, Transport, Built Environment, and Energy. Barhale operates as a tier one partner for blue-chip, regulated, and private clients, focusing on a direct delivery model and valuing their employees as their greatest asset. They employ over 1,200 people nationwide and possess specialist skills in tunnelling, MEICA, design, steel fabrication, and health & safety equipment. As a Gold Investors in People company, Barhale is committed to creating an inclusive environment and offers job security, long-term secured work, strong career progression, and opportunities to work on large infrastructure projects.

Requirements

  • Considerable experience in Civil Engineering
  • Working knowledge of NEC contract conditions, CDM regulations, design management, programme and risk management and cost control, including forecasting, actual cost, and value reporting
  • Good knowledge of specifications and testing regimes relevant to general civil engineering
  • Degree/HNC in Civil Engineering, or equivalent
  • CSCS card
  • SMSTS card
  • NEBOSH or IOSH
  • Full driving licence
  • Excellent communication, people, and team management skills with the ability to motivate others to achieve high standards of compliance

Responsibilities

  • Manage small-value civil engineering and construction sites or assist on larger schemes.
  • Achieve required project delivery to customer objectives.
  • Maintain standards of health and safety, quality, environmental impact, and cost control.
  • Maintain the commercial performance of the contract.
  • Be responsible for the successful delivery of projects.
  • Produce and manage the project programme and supervise its delivery.
  • Provide engineering expertise and support to the project team.
  • Ensure all staff, subcontractors, and visitors are properly inducted, meet required competencies, and hold relevant qualifications and tickets.
  • Undertake an ambassadorial role, representing the Business to customers, the public, and official bodies.
  • Deliver product to customer satisfaction.
  • Produce good quality, accurate monthly reports for the Client and internally.
  • Chair weekly site meetings in line with Company procedures.
  • Obtain all ‘as-built’ information, ensuring accuracy and relevance.
  • Always comply with Company procedures and legal obligations, promoting best practice.
  • Promote the Barhale cardinal rules, establish safe working cultures and practices, and environmental compliance.
  • Maintain and manage construction sites and subcontractors, developing positive working relationships.
  • Oversee and ensure that all HSEQ-related documentation is kept up to date and briefed as necessary.
  • Ensure that daily, weekly, and monthly inspections are carried out and that all audits and reports are produced.
  • Liaise with relevant third parties and government agencies.
  • Ensure that the QA file is produced and maintained.
  • Ensure the work is delivered snag/defect-free and on time.
  • Populate and manage the Barhale cost plan for the project.
  • Maximise project value and maintain commercial tension to drive out cost and challenge the status quo.
  • Ensure detailed site diaries/records are completed.
  • Deal with any actual or potential problems with resources promptly.
  • Ensure that records of resources are complete and accurate.
